Transaction 57707476de621b34da93bbbf2cbfc1897ae57b8601fa8cc313a0ff2e31f786bb

1 Input
2 Outputs
  • 57707476de621b34da93bbbf2cbfc1897ae57b8601fa8cc313a0ff2e31f786bb:0
  • value  10000000
    address  3AUg4mp3Yc6yQMruz8bcg8EvdsJ6ky59rX
  • 57707476de621b34da93bbbf2cbfc1897ae57b8601fa8cc313a0ff2e31f786bb:1
  • value  11711751
    address  bc1qz4emykvpt3vwskpxtet0a4jca798fftgpvcjwpqglty4szhnta8swc5a72